Choosing between The Buccaneer Beach & Golf Resort and Club St. Croix Beach & Tennis Resort by Antilles Resorts? This in-depth comparison breaks down location, vibe, rooms, food, nightlife, price & more so you can decide which resort fits best.
Best for families, couples, and active travelers who want a full-service historic St. Croix resort with private beaches, golf, restaurants, kids’ programming, and a country club feel.
Better for travelers who want a simpler beachfront condo-style stay on St. Croix with tennis, beach access, and more independence than a traditional resort.
If you want the more complete resort experience, The Buccaneer Beach & Golf Resort is the stronger pick: it brings together three private beaches, golf, dining, pools, a spa, fitness facilities, and a complimentary Kid’s Camp.
If your priority is a quieter condo-resort setup with a beachfront location and tennis rather than a larger service-driven resort, Club St. Croix Beach & Tennis Resort by Antilles Resorts may feel more practical.
Bottom line: choose The Buccaneer Beach & Golf Resort for a polished, amenity-rich St. Croix stay; choose Club St. Croix Beach & Tennis Resort by Antilles Resorts for a more self-directed beach-and-tennis vacation.
| Category | The Buccaneer Beach & Golf Resort | Club St. Croix Beach & Tennis Resort by Antilles Resorts |
|---|---|---|
| Overall Vibe | Historic, family-owned St. Croix resort with a country club atmosphere, private beaches, dining, golf, pools, spa, and activities for all ages. | Beachfront condo-style resort experience with a more independent, low-key feel and a focus on beach time and tennis. |
| Location | Set on a large tropical estate northeast of Christiansted, with three private beaches and views toward the Caribbean Sea and Christiansted harbor. | Located on St. Croix in a beachfront setting, better suited to travelers who want a simple base rather than a full destination resort. |
| Rooms & Suites | A historic resort with 131 accommodations spread across a spacious property, suited to guests who want resort services and room-to-beach convenience. | Condo-style accommodations are the appeal here, especially for travelers who prefer extra independence and a residential-style beach stay. |
| Dining | Three oceanfront or waterfront restaurants plus the Martel Lounge, with breakfast included in most leisure rates and other meals paid separately. | Better for guests comfortable with a less restaurant-driven stay and the flexibility of a condo-resort format. |
| Pools & Beach | Three private beaches, two freshwater outdoor pools, and complimentary beach gear such as snorkeling equipment, kayaks, and paddleboards. | Beachfront setting with tennis as a key part of the resort identity; best for travelers who do not need multiple private beach options. |
| Kids & Family | Strong for families, with a complimentary daily Kid’s Camp for ages 4 to 12 and an all-ages resort atmosphere. | Can work for families who want condo-style space and a straightforward beach base, but it is less defined by organized resort programming. |
| Price & Value | Best value for travelers who will use the beaches, pools, breakfast, golf setting, watersports gear, spa access, and family amenities. | Best value for guests who want a simpler St. Croix stay and do not need the broader service package of a full resort. |
